What Is a Urine Drug Screen?

In the state of San Rafael, CA, a Urine Drug Screen (UDS) is employed to scrutinize a urine sample for the presence of drugs and their associated metabolites. This non-invasive and economically efficient testing method has become prevalent in workplace and regulated testing programs, given its capacity to detect a comprehensive array of substances over a practical detection time frame.

  • Urine samples are obtained under rigorous chain-of-custody conditions to uphold the integrity of regulated testing procedures.
  • Employs detection of both parent drugs and their metabolites found in the urinary output.
  • Helps in assessing prior drug exposure within a defined detection window, though it does not provide evidence of current impairment levels.

How It Works

Collection

  • In San Rafael, CA, a donor provides a urine specimen in a secure container, either observed or unobserved according to program rules.
  • San Rafael, CA testing processes include various specimen validity checks, such as creatinine levels, specific gravity, and pH, to ensure the sample's integrity.

Testing Methodology

Interpreting Results

  • In San Rafael, CA, the initial immunoassay screening offers a rapid and cost-effective assessment of drugs.
  • Presumptive positives undergo confirmatory testing methods such as GC/MS or LC/MS/MS for reliable validation.
  • Established cutoff concentrations, noted in ng/mL, determine whether results are positive or negative.

Detection Windows

In San Rafael, CA, the duration of substance detection through urine testing is influenced by numerous factors, such as the type of drug, frequency of use, individual metabolism, level of hydration, body composition, and the sensitivity of testing. Most drugs are typically traceable for up to three days, although substances like cannabinoids may persist for longer in habitual users.

Benefits and Limitations

Benefits

  • Widely accepted and cost-effective for covering a vast range of substances in San Rafael, CA.
  • Provides a balanced detection timeframe, making it favorable for workplace assessments.

Limitations

  • The testing does not reflect current impairment levels.
  • Without confirmatory testing, there is a risk of false positive or negative results.
  • It may not capture very recent drug usage that falls outside the detection window.

What Is a Hair Drug Screen?

In San Rafael, CA, hair drug testing involves analyzing a small section of hair to detect drugs and metabolized substances that have circulated in the bloodstream and subsequently become entrained within the hair shaft. Since hair grows at a moderate pace, retaining drug metabolites over several months, it offers the most extended detection windown ideal for identifying prolonged or habitual substance use.

  • This test generally requires between 100 and 120 hair strands cut close to the scalp, typically spanning about 1.5 inches in length.
  • The sample generally represents around a 90-day detection window, though this may vary based on the length of hair available.
  • It enables the examination of a broad array of substances encompassing amphetamines, opioids, cocaine, marijuana, and PCP.

How It Works

Collection

  • A trained collector cuts a small sample typically from the crown area, adhering to chain-of-custody protocols in San Rafael, CA.
  • The sample is securely sealed, correctly labeled, and dispatched to a certified laboratory.
  • In instances when scalp hair is insufficient, body hair might be used as an alternative.

Testing Methodology

Interpreting Results

  • Negative: Drug/metabolite levels are not above the laboratory's cutoff threshold.
  • Positive: Detection of a drug/metabolite followed by confirmation with subsequent testing.
  • Inconclusive/Rejected: Inadequate sample amount or contamination necessitating a new sample collection effort.

Detection Windows

Hair testing offers the longest period of drug detection among various testing methods, providing valuable insights into potential drug use over an extended timeframe. A standard 1.5-inch hair sample can reflect up to 90 days of drug exposure, with longer samples expanding this detection period. The method, however, does not capture recent use within the past 7–10 days.

Key Considerations for Regulated and Non-Regulated Testing

  • Despite the current absence of DOT requirements for hair testing, ongoing assessments by the Department of Transportation and HHS continue to explore potential guidelines.
  • In non-DOT contexts, hair testing is widely accepted as a robust method for detecting long-term drug use.
  • Collection should be performed by trained professionals following documented chain-of-custody procedures.
  • Certified laboratories, accredited by SAMHSA or CAP/CLIA, should be used to ensure accuracy and reliability.

Benefits

  • In San Rafael, CA, the expansive detection window, generally up to 90 days or more, is a primary advantage.
  • Compared to urine samples, hair samples are notably harder to adulterate or replace.
  • Offers insight into patterns of chronic or repeated drug consumption.
  • The collection process is swift and non-invasive, negating the need for bathroom facilities.
